If Bitcoin breaks $80,000, the mainstream CEX's total short liquidation volume will reach $777 million.
BlockBeats News, May 26th, according to Coinglass data, if Bitcoin breaks above $80,000, the cumulative short liquidation strength of mainstream CEXs will reach $777 million.
Conversely, if Bitcoin falls below $76,000, the cumulative long liquidation strength of mainstream CEXs will reach $634 million.
BlockBeats Note: The liquidation chart does not show the exact number of contracts to be liquidated, or the exact value of the contracts being liquidated. The bars on the liquidation chart actually represent the importance of each liquidation cluster relative to adjacent clusters, that is, the strength.
Therefore, the liquidation chart shows to what extent the price of the underlying asset will be affected when it reaches a certain level. A higher "liquidation bar" indicates that the price will have a more intense reaction due to a liquidity cascade when it reaches that point.
